Definition tactic

Etymology

Borrowed from Ancient Greek ???????? (taktikós, “fit for ordering”), from ????? (táss?, “to order, to arrange”).

Noun

tactic (plural tactics)

  1. A maneuver, or action calculated to achieve some end.
  2. (military) A maneuver used against an enemy.

Adjective

tactic (comparative more tactic, superlative most tactic)

  1. (dated, military) Tactical; of or relating to the art of military and naval tactics.
  2. (chemistry) Describing a polymer whose repeat units are identical.
